About role:

We are currently seeking a highly competent and results-driven

Partner Development Manager to join our Cloud team and be responsible for driving growth of Adobe Cloud business through both new and existing resellers. Based in our Rosebery office and reporting to the Sales Manager, this role requires developing strong relationships with both internal sales and resellers to become their trusted advisor and help them to grow their Adobe business. It is essential that this role achieves both Ingram Micro and Adobe set targets for revenue, gross profit and Cloud Marketplace.

Responsibilities, Supporting Actions:

  • Build strong relationships with Adobe partners to become their trusted advisor
  • Identify focus partners and understand their business, target audience, and profitability model to help them build plans for Adobe Cloud growth
  • Provide demos and training for Adobe partners on the Cloud Marketplace
  • Build strong relationships and engage with new partners to identify opportunities for Adobe office products
  • Build Adobe and Cloud Marketplace knowledge through ongoing training and development
  • Proactively identify growth opportunities in the market

Essential Skills, Experience & Requirements:

  • Prior experience in Sales with strong business development and partner engagement experience
  • Professional and ideally with existing strong relationships within the IT community
  • Able to build a healthy pipeline, close orders and achieve targets
  • Proven success in business development and business plan building
  • Able to establish self as a technical subject matter expert with high credibility
  • Well-developed negotiation, communication, and training/presentation skills
  • Mentally agile with strong business acumen
  • Ability to partner and create strong business relationships at all levels
  • Expert product and industry knowledge coupled with the ability to deal with clients at all levels and translate client needs into a complete solution
